Which Dallas neighborhoods are best for relocating families?
Popular choices include Plano, Frisco, and McKinney for excellent schools and family amenities. Lake Highlands and Richardson offer great schools closer to Dallas. We match recommendations to your specific priorities.

What should I know about cost of living in Dallas-Fort Worth?
DFW offers a lower cost of living than many major metros, with no state income tax. Housing costs vary by area—from affordable suburbs to luxury neighborhoods. We help you understand the trade-offs and find the best value for your budget.
How far in advance should I start planning my Dallas relocation?
We recommend starting 2-3 months before you need to move if possible. This allows time to research neighborhoods, complete virtual tours, make an offer, and close before your move date. Earlier is always better for competitive markets.
